My question was if this exact same audio has updated sound FX comparing to the original theatrical presentation.
I don’t think so. I’ve been living with these mixes since 2009 so it’s been ages since I’ve heard the original ones but at the time nothing seemed untoward. To my ear, it appears they went back to the original stems and just repurposed the existing material to fit within the newer industry standard 7.1 container. It doesn’t sound as if the mixes have been redesigned or re-recorded with new elements.

There's at least one sound effect in ST3 that's been missing since the DVDs. When the Bird of Prey is flying away from Genesis, there should be a high-pitched cracking sound over one of the explosions. It was there on the VHS and laserdisc, and I also remember hearing it in the 35mm print I saw a few years ago. (You can also hear it underneath Leonard Nimoy's commentary track.)

Of course, that could very well be a difference between the 35mm and 70mm theatrical mixes, the latter of which is probably what the 5.1 and 7.1 tracks were taken from.

There also seems to be a little bit of added stereoization in the surrounds which probably wouldn't have been there even in the 70mm mixes (aside from ST6), but otherwise, the 7.1 tracks are pretty faithful to the way the original crew's movies have always sounded.
